Vienna Ice Dream 2011

The fabulously illuminated façade of Vienna’s City Hall is the backdrop for Vienna Ice Dream, a 5,600 square-meter outdoor ice skating rink. “Long Night of the Museums”

The “Long Night of the Museums” will be held for the 11th time on 2 October 2010, with 105 museums opening up their art collections and exhibits. Music Film Festival at Vienna City Hall

Against the backdrop of the illuminated City Hall, a first-rate program on a giant screen gets the hearts of all music lovers beating faster as darkness falls. Viennale Film Festival

The Viennale is Austria’s most important international film event, as well as one of the oldest and best-known festivals in the German-speaking world. It takes place every October in beautiful cinemas in Vienna’s historic centre – a festival with an international orientation and a distinctive urban flair.
